Commit Graph

335 Commits

Author SHA1 Message Date
renovate[bot]
05b06ce3e2
Update GitHub Actions 2024-11-01 01:16:40 +00:00
renovate[bot]
3bd3e947ad
Update GitHub Actions 2024-10-14 13:47:02 +00:00
renovate[bot]
8fcdfdf5e6
Update GitHub Actions 2024-10-09 10:02:22 +00:00
renovate[bot]
f4c601a2f5
Update docker/setup-buildx-action action to v3.7.1 2024-10-07 11:22:19 +00:00
renovate[bot]
a9d63c577d
Update GitHub Actions 2024-10-04 07:06:17 +00:00
renovate[bot]
35908a51d0
Update docker/build-push-action action to v6.9.0 2024-10-01 01:42:46 +00:00
renovate[bot]
cd1bdb66bb
Update GitHub Actions 2024-09-27 21:30:48 +00:00
fkwp
22883816b0
Merge pull request #2628 from element-hq/renovate/major-github-actions
Update peter-evans/create-pull-request action to v7
2024-09-12 19:42:21 +02:00
renovate[bot]
ace4289a97
Update peter-evans/create-pull-request action to v7 2024-09-12 17:40:58 +00:00
renovate[bot]
14cb0e03bb
Update actions/upload-artifact digest to 5076954 2024-09-12 17:40:40 +00:00
renovate[bot]
fa6b8b3f0b
Update actions/upload-artifact action to v4.4.0 2024-09-01 00:30:19 +00:00
Robin
7bca541cb6
Perform dead code analysis with Knip (#2575)
* Install Knip

* Clarify an import that was confusing Knip

* Fix issues detected by Knip

Including cleaning up some unused code and dependencies, using a React hook that we unintentionally stopped using, and also adding some previously undeclared dependencies.

* Run dead code analysis in lint script and CI

---------

Co-authored-by: Timo <toger5@hotmail.de>
2024-08-28 02:06:57 +02:00
fkwp
6521c8055c set codecov token from secrets 2024-08-27 21:22:16 +02:00
Robin
5eaabcf74d
Clean up our tests in preparation for the testing sprint (#2466)
* Fix coverage reporting

Codecov hasn't been working recently because Vitest doesn't report coverage by default.

* Suppress some noisy log lines

Closes https://github.com/element-hq/element-call/issues/686

* Store test files alongside source files

This way we benefit from not having to maintain the same directory structure twice, and our linters etc. will actually lint test files by default.

* Stop using Vitest globals

Vitest provides globals primarily to make the transition from Jest more smooth. But importing its functions explicitly is considered a better pattern, and we have so few tests right now that it's trivial to migrate them all.

* Remove Storybook directory

We no longer use Storybook.

* Configure Codecov

Add a coverage gate for all new changes and disable its comments.

* upgrade vitest

---------

Co-authored-by: Timo <toger5@hotmail.de>
2024-08-27 15:45:39 +02:00
renovate[bot]
b4bc41ba02
Update docker/build-push-action action to v6.7.0 2024-08-14 15:07:05 +00:00
renovate[bot]
2b9bf1fbe6
Update GitHub Actions 2024-08-12 13:18:51 +00:00
renovate[bot]
6abd1fbca1
Update GitHub Actions 2024-08-01 01:04:00 +00:00
Robin
9cbd146e24
Merge pull request #2491 from element-hq/renovate/matrix-widget-api
Update dependency matrix-widget-api to v1.7.0
2024-07-24 11:14:46 -04:00
Robin
509bb4f1b0 Use LTS Node in CI 2024-07-24 11:12:36 -04:00
fkwp
5564e2fde6 cleanup config files 2024-07-24 10:18:16 +02:00
renovate[bot]
68daaa45f9
Update docker/build-push-action action to v6.3.0 2024-07-03 11:29:17 +00:00
Robin
13ef3183e2 Tell Renovate that we're trying to pin actions to specific tags
It thought that we were just trying to follow the latest commit on these actions, when in reality we want to follow the latest tag and pin its commit hash.
2024-06-21 09:57:48 -04:00
renovate[bot]
afd4fdcea2
Pin dependencies 2024-06-21 13:21:08 +00:00
fkwp
97a58f6db7
Merge pull request #2442 from element-hq/renovate/docker-build-push-action-digest
Update docker/build-push-action digest to 31159d4
2024-06-20 21:48:42 +02:00
renovate[bot]
44bf987cdc
Update docker/setup-buildx-action digest to abe89fb 2024-06-20 19:45:16 +00:00
renovate[bot]
a7d55824bb
Update docker/build-push-action digest to 31159d4 2024-06-20 19:45:13 +00:00
renovate[bot]
f376291f50
Update docker/build-push-action digest to f6010ea 2024-06-20 14:05:57 +00:00
renovate[bot]
7f22f442b1
Update docker/build-push-action digest to 94f8f8c 2024-06-18 18:08:03 +00:00
renovate[bot]
6f00a961c9
Update docker/build-push-action digest to 4367da9 2024-06-18 07:59:46 +00:00
renovate[bot]
a0d248065d
Update docker/build-push-action digest to cfed4e9 2024-06-13 07:42:06 +00:00
fkwp
b1a5c8c120
Merge pull request #2393 from element-hq/renovate/docker-build-push-action-digest
Update docker/build-push-action digest to ca052bb
2024-05-29 17:07:35 +02:00
renovate[bot]
cd0cec32b5
Update docker/login-action digest to 0d4c9c5 2024-05-29 14:58:52 +00:00
renovate[bot]
2faa9c9d50
Update docker/build-push-action digest to ca052bb 2024-05-29 14:58:48 +00:00
fkwp
42612476b8
Merge pull request #2389 from element-hq/renovate/docker-build-push-action-digest
Update docker/build-push-action digest to ef6cba3
2024-05-27 15:01:54 +02:00
renovate[bot]
ff09631546
Update docker/login-action digest to db77945 2024-05-27 12:31:53 +00:00
renovate[bot]
2b5561a88c
Update docker/build-push-action digest to ef6cba3 2024-05-27 12:30:42 +00:00
fkwp
417faf795d
Merge pull request #2375 from element-hq/renovate/docker-build-push-action-digest
Update docker/build-push-action digest to 2a53c6c
2024-05-15 15:39:34 +02:00
fkwp
c8fe393fcf
Merge pull request #2376 from element-hq/renovate/docker-login-action-digest
Update docker/login-action digest to 70fccc7
2024-05-15 15:39:15 +02:00
fkwp
e6a9555a91
Merge pull request #2377 from element-hq/renovate/docker-metadata-action-digest
Update docker/metadata-action digest to f7b4ed1
2024-05-15 15:38:54 +02:00
renovate[bot]
d079bee5e0
Update docker/setup-buildx-action digest to 5138f76 2024-05-15 13:25:12 +00:00
renovate[bot]
1918478069
Update docker/metadata-action digest to f7b4ed1 2024-05-15 13:25:08 +00:00
renovate[bot]
c6d8d5e137
Update docker/login-action digest to 70fccc7 2024-05-15 13:25:04 +00:00
renovate[bot]
7a4583dcb0
Update docker/build-push-action digest to 2a53c6c 2024-05-15 13:06:40 +00:00
renovate[bot]
49ce642c2d
Update docker/build-push-action digest to df19a79 2024-05-14 18:32:46 +00:00
renovate[bot]
1a10b67248
Update docker/build-push-action digest to 6003d32 2024-05-10 10:42:22 +00:00
renovate[bot]
e6683569f8
Update docker/login-action digest to 7840e6d 2024-05-10 07:17:48 +00:00
fkwp
90273c1924
Merge pull request #2365 from element-hq/renovate/docker-login-action-digest
Update docker/login-action digest to d910b14
2024-05-08 09:41:07 +02:00
fkwp
10f49d0d84
Merge pull request #2366 from element-hq/renovate/docker-metadata-action-digest
Update docker/metadata-action digest to 2ee3d30
2024-05-08 09:40:47 +02:00
renovate[bot]
a4a57e5307
Update docker/setup-buildx-action digest to be3701b 2024-05-07 15:43:39 +00:00
renovate[bot]
477eb0034a
Update docker/metadata-action digest to 2ee3d30 2024-05-07 15:43:34 +00:00